“Marian McPartland’s Piano Jazz”

Not sure if this post belongs under smooth jazz, but it's jazz. Anybody here remember 'Marian McPartland's Piano Jazz' radio program? It was around for 40 years and she interviewed so many wonderful pianists. I used to listen to her in NYC on the weekends. She did a legendary interview with Bill Evans. Anyway, she just died. Was 95.

Oh, yes. I remember Marion McPartland's Piano jazz very well. I haven't heard it in years and often wondered if she was still doing the show. Although Piano jazz was primarily an NPR program, Piano Jazz was also heard on select commercial radio stations such as WOSO-AM 1030 San Juan, Puerto Rico and WLOQ-FM 103.1 Orlando, Florida. Marion McPartland and Marion McPartland's Piano Jazz will be missed.
